Rated 5 out of 5 stars
Great for full speed from Xfinity
||Posted . Owned for 3 weeks when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.Bought this even though I had the earlier version(CM1150V) and was able to link 2 ports to supposedly get full 1.2G downloads with the linked ports. Well, before with the linked ports, I was averaging 1100 Mbps. Now, I'm consistently testing at 1400 Mbps. Tests are run on my router and not through Xfinity's site. So, pretty sure they aren't fudging me there.

Fast modem for a steep price
||Posted . Owned for 1 week when reviewed.This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.The modem works well and gets high speeds, but it's no better than the CM 1150V that replaced it. I see no actual speed difference with it, though Xfinity sent me an e-mail saying that I wasn't getting the full speeds that my account allows. This modem was over a hundred dollars more than the 1150V, so not really worth it unless you're coming from something slower. Pictures attached show the 1150V slightly faster than the 2050V. Also, setup took over an hour with a tech via chat, the "easy self setup" did not work for me, it didn't work for the old modem either. Make sure to test the phone line after setting up, too, the tech got the internet part working but it took longer to get the phone line working. And getting through to a person at Xfinity on the phone is a trick I haven't mastered yet.
